There was a day in orientation camp when my body suddenly began behaving like it worning out.
I felt weak and decided that what I needed was something healthy and refreshing. So, I quietly made my way to Mami Market in search of salvation.
A cheerful woman was selling all sorts of goodies, natural drinks, yoghurt, fruit juice, and colourful packs of fruit salad that looked fresh enough to feature on a billboard.
I asked for fruit salad and noticed two sizes. The bigger pack already had groundnuts sprinkled on it, while the smaller one was sitting there plain and minding its business. Since I was really craving fruit salad and wanted the size that satisfy my belly, I confidently picked the larger pack.
Then the woman casually said, "We usually add milk."
Milk? With fruits? And groundnuts, too?
I was confused!
Well, before I could start questioning her life choices, I noticed other corps members happily adding milk to theirs. One lady beside me was enjoying her own portion with such enthusiasm that felt it taste better with milk. So I decided "Why not? Let me experience this new level of healthy living."
Healthy living, my foot!
By the time I got back to my bunk and opened the container, I realized the milk and groundnut had staged a takeover. The poor fruits had completely lost their identity. Every spoonful looked like a chemistry experiment gone wrong.
The groundnuts were the first i removed. "Eww!" I expressed irritatingly. Then I began washing each piece of fruit with water like a surgeon trying to save a patient.
At that moment, I knew adventure had betrayed me.
Since that day, I never had fruit salad with milk and groundnut combination again.
Honestly, even if I had managed to finish that combination, I am convinced i would purge for one whole week!
